Simple library that makes working with classes and databases more convenient in python.
omen2
will take a set of classes, and a database, and link them together
with migration support.
omen2 allows the user to:
- serialize created objects to the db
- query the db and return objects, not rows
- query for related objects
- access/lock/update signleton objects across multiple threads
- roll back changes on exceptions
- create objects not-bound to the db, and later, bind them
- cache objects in use, flexible cache-control
omen2 is not fully flexible with regards to database structure:
- related tables must have primary keys
from notanorm import SqliteDb
from omen2 import Omen
class MyOmen(Omen):
version = 2
@staticmethod
def schema(version):
# if you want to test migration, store old versions, and return them here
assert version == 2
# use an omen2-compatible schema, which is a semicolon-delimited create statement
return """create table cars(id integer primary key, color text not null, gas_level double default 1.0);
create table doors(carid integer, type text, primary key (carid, type));"""
def migrate(db, version):
# you should create a migration for each version
assert False
MyOmen.codegen()
# assuming this is example.py
import example_gen as gen_objs
# every table has a row_type, you can derive from it
class Car(gen_objs.cars_row):
def __init__(self, color="black", **kws):
self.not_saved_to_db = "some thing"
self.doors = gen_objs.doors_relation(self, kws.pop("doors", None), carid=lambda: self.id)
super().__init__(color=color, **kws)
def __create__(self):
# called when a new, empty car is created, but not when one is loaded from a row
# defaults from the db should be preloaded
assert self.gas_level == 1.0
# but you can add your own
self.color = "default black"
@property
def gas_pct(self):
# read only props are fine
return self.gas_level * 100
# every db table has a type, you can derive from it
class Cars(gen_objs.cars):
# feel free to redefine the row_type used
row_type = Car
db = SqliteDb(":memory:")
# upon connection to a database, this will do migration, or creation as needed
mgr = MyOmen(db, cars=Cars)
# by default, you can always iterate on tables
assert mgr.cars.count() == 0
car = Car() # creates a default car (black, full tank)
car.color = "red"
car.gas_level = 0.5
# you don't need to create a class, if you use the code-generated one
car.doors.add(gen_objs.doors_row(type="a"))
car.doors.add(gen_objs.doors_row(type="b"))
car.doors.add(gen_objs.doors_row(type="c"))
car.doors.add(gen_objs.doors_row(type="d"))
mgr.cars.add(car)
# cars have ids, generated by the db
assert car.id
mgr.cars.add(Car(color="red", gas_level=0.3, doors=[gen_objs.doors_row(type=str(i)) for i in range(4)]))
assert sum(1 for _ in mgr.cars.select(color="red")) == 2 # 2
print("cars:", list(mgr.cars.select(color="red")))
car = mgr.cars.select_one(color="red", gas_level=0.3)
with car:
car.gas_level = 0.9
assert len(car.doors) == 4
